The Hot Topic Advantage: Riding the Wave of Niche Culture
Hot Topic has carved a unique niche for itself by catering to specific subcultures and fandoms. Unlike general retailers, it thrives on offering merchandise related to music, movies, anime, video games, and comic books. This focused approach fosters a strong sense of community among its customers, leading to high brand loyalty.
Strength in Specificity: The Power of Fandom
This isn’t your average clothing store; it’s a haven for enthusiasts. The success of Hot Topic hinges on its ability to tap into the zeitgeist of popular culture and translate it into tangible products. They are adept at identifying trending franchises and securing licensing agreements to sell everything from t-shirts and hoodies to collectibles and accessories. This focus on niche merchandise insulates them to some extent from the broader economic pressures affecting general apparel retailers.
Omnichannel Presence: Balancing Bricks and Clicks
While Hot Topic maintains a significant brick-and-mortar presence, they’ve also invested heavily in their online platform. This omnichannel strategy allows them to reach customers who may not have a store nearby, while also providing a convenient shopping experience for those who prefer online browsing. Their digital presence allows them to quickly adapt to emerging trends and offer a wider selection of merchandise than they could realistically stock in their physical locations.
Strategic Partnerships: Collaborating for Success
Hot Topic has fostered strategic partnerships with brands and franchises, often creating exclusive merchandise that can’t be found anywhere else. These collaborations generate buzz and attract customers eager to get their hands on limited-edition items. These partnerships not only drive sales, but also solidify Hot Topic’s position as a key player in the fandom merchandising market.
Potential Challenges on the Horizon
Despite its strengths, Hot Topic faces challenges that could impact its long-term viability. The retail industry is fiercely competitive, and consumer preferences are constantly evolving. Adapting to these changes is crucial for any retailer hoping to survive and thrive.
The Evolving Retail Landscape: Competition and Disruption
The rise of e-commerce giants like Amazon and the increasing popularity of fast-fashion retailers pose a significant threat to all brick-and-mortar stores, including Hot Topic. Consumers have more choices than ever before, and they’re increasingly demanding competitive prices, convenient shopping experiences, and personalized service. Hot Topic must continue to innovate and differentiate itself to remain relevant in this rapidly changing market.
Economic Fluctuations: Navigating Uncertainty
Economic downturns can significantly impact consumer spending, particularly on discretionary items like clothing and accessories. While Hot Topic’s loyal customer base may be more resilient than that of other retailers, they are not immune to the effects of a recession. Managing costs and maintaining profitability during periods of economic uncertainty will be critical to Hot Topic’s long-term success.
Keeping Up with Trends: The Need for Constant Adaptation
The world of pop culture is constantly evolving, and Hot Topic must stay ahead of the curve to maintain its relevance. Failure to identify and capitalize on emerging trends could lead to a decline in sales and customer interest. Staying agile and responsive to changes in consumer preferences is essential for Hot Topic’s continued success.
Key Takeaways: Hot Topic’s Future Prospects
While the retail landscape is volatile, Hot Topic’s strong niche focus, omnichannel presence, and strategic partnerships provide a solid foundation for future growth. However, the company must remain vigilant and adapt to evolving consumer preferences, economic fluctuations, and increasing competition to ensure its long-term success. The prediction that Hot Topic will go out of business in 2025 is unsubstantiated, but sustained success requires constant adaptation and innovation.

1. Is Hot Topic owned by Torrid?
Yes, Hot Topic and Torrid are both owned by Sycamore Partners, a private equity firm. This shared ownership allows for some operational synergies and potentially shared resources.
2. Is Hot Topic struggling financially?
While specific financial details aren’t publicly available (due to private ownership), there’s no current evidence to suggest Hot Topic is on the verge of financial collapse. They continue to operate a significant number of stores and maintain a robust online presence.

10. Is Hot Topic’s merchandise officially licensed?
The vast majority of Hot Topic’s merchandise is officially licensed, meaning they have obtained permission from the copyright holders to sell products featuring their intellectual property.
11. How does Hot Topic compete with online retailers like Amazon?
Hot Topic competes with online retailers by offering a curated selection of niche merchandise, creating a strong brand identity, fostering a sense of community among its customers, and providing a unique in-store shopping experience. They also leverage social media and influencer marketing to reach their target audience.
12. Has Hot Topic closed any stores recently?
Like many retailers, Hot Topic occasionally closes underperforming stores. However, they also continue to open new locations in strategic markets. Store closures are a normal part of retail operations and don’t necessarily indicate imminent business failure.
